4/27/10—Former Hoboken Mayor Pleads Guilty to Corruption Charges
Peter J. Cammarano, III pleaded guilty on April 20, 2010 to accepting illegal campaign contributions in return for aiding proposed development projects. He was only in office for 23 days before being arrested along with 43 other people, as part of a
massive public corruption and international money laundering investigation.
